Scalp Hair Metabolomics in Severe Obesity

The purpose of this research study is to investigate how body weight and weight-loss surgery affect the natural chemicals found in scalp hair over time. We will also find out how common and severe hair thinning/hair loss and muscle loss are in the first 6 months after bariatric surgery.

About this study

The investigators will recruit 30 subjects with severe obesity scheduled for bariatric surgery and 30 healthy-weight controls.

Following written informed consent, the investigators will collect the study subject's medical information, conduct a dietary and quality-of-life survey, take body measurements, obtain scalp photos, perform a hair-pull test, collect a hair sample, and conduct muscle strength testing. Controls will be assessed only at baseline. Those with severe obesity will return at 4 ± 2 weeks, 12 ± 4 weeks, and 26 ± 4 weeks following bariatric surgery to repeat the study procedures.

Inclusion criteria

All subjects:

  • Age 21-70 years
  • Ability to provide informed consent

Healthy weight controls:

  • BMI of 18.5-24.9 kg/m2
  • No chronic disease
  • No long-term medications

Severe obesity:

  • BMI of > 32.5 kg/m2
  • Scheduled to undergo bariatric surgery

Exclusion criteria

  • Pregnancy
  • Any factors likely to limit adherence to study protocol
  • Any history of autoimmune or scarring alopecia (eg. alopecia areata, discoid lupus, lichen planopilaris)

Treatment and study plan

Primary outcomes

  1. Amino acid concentration

    Time frame: From enrollment to the end of study duration at 6 months

    Post-surgery changes in scalp hair amino acid concentration following bariatric surgery

Secondary outcomes

  1. Severity of hair loss

    Time frame: From the time of enrolment until the end of the study at 6 months

    The severity of hair loss is measured by quantifying the number of hairs lost during the hair pull test

  2. Scalp hair amino acid concentration (between groups)

    Time frame: At the time of enrollment

    Differences in scalp hair amino acid concentration between controls and those with severe obesity

  3. Grip strength

    Time frame: From enrollment until the end of the study at 6 months

    The post-surgery changes in grip strength measured using handgrip dynamometer

  4. Sit to stand speed

    Time frame: From enrollment until study completion at 6 months

    Time taken to complete sit to stand test after bariatric surgery

  5. Hair-specific Skindex-29 score

    Time frame: From enrollment until study completion at 6 months

    Hair-specific Skindex-29 quality of life questionnaire score after bariatric surgery. scores ranging from 0 (no effect) to 100 (effect always experienced)
